Quote:
The challenges are entirely different, with impedance matching being at the crux, and preventing instantaneously devastating flashovers between the secondary coil and grid windings, or inside the big power oscillator valve.
Ever considered a thyristor crowbar circuit? We used them on the Marconi B6126 HF transmitters to mitigate the effects of valve flashover. In fact, the valve manufacturer insisted we had such protection to offer valve warranty.

It consists of a current transformer on the 26kV HT reservoir capacitor line feeding an ignitron pulse unit (a thyristor alone would do your app) which, upon receipt of a sudden current pulse caused by a valve flashover, would open the a.c. supply vacuum switch and simultaneously (meant to be simultaneously...) dump the d.c. HT to deck via an ignitron.
